

Windang shower repairs should trace moisture beyond the obvious mark. A bathroom near the coast can show a leak through a small change in grout colour, a failing corner seal or moisture beyond the screen. The visible sign is a starting point, not proof of the exact source.
The City of Wollongong identifies Windang as a suburb that includes Primbee and highlights Windang Beach and Lake Illawarra among local features. Those surroundings do not diagnose an indoor leak, but the individual shower still deserves a careful check of its joints and nearby finishes.
The most useful assessment follows the moisture path through grout, flexible joints, screen edges and penetrations before deciding on a repair.
